blob: a0acf849a31517a5217230ecd0b09e48bdedba6c (
plain)
1 # Description: TeX distribution for UNIX compatible systems.
2 # URL: http://www.tug.org/tetex/
3 # Maintainer: Danny Rawlins, monster dot romster at gmail dot com
4 # Packager: Danny Rawlins, monster dot romster at gmail dot com
5 # Depends on: icu libgd libsigsegv poppler t1lib util-linux xz clisp
6
7 name=texlive
8 version=20120701
9 release=1
10 source=(ftp://tug.org/historic/systems/texlive/2012/$name-$version-source.tar.xz
11 ftp://tug.org/historic/systems/texlive/2012/$name-$version-texmf.tar.xz)
12
13 build() {
14 cd $name-$version-source
15
16 ./configure \
17 --prefix=/usr \
18 --mandir=/usr/man \
19 --disable-native-texlive-build \
20 --enable-build-in-source-tree \
21 --without-luatex \
22 --enable-mktextex-default \
23 --disable-dependency-tracking \
24 --with-banner-add=" - CRUX" \
25 --disable-multiplatform \
26 --disable-dialog \
27 --disable-psutils \
28 --disable-t1utils \
29 --disable-xdvik \
30 --disable-lcdf-typetools \
31 --with-system-zlib \
32 --with-system-pnglib \
33 --with-system-ncurses \
34 --with-system-t1lib \
35 --with-system-gd \
36 --with-system-xpdf \
37 --with-system-freetype2 \
38 --with-system-icu \
39 --disable-dump-share \
40 --without-graphite \
41 --enable-shared \
42 --with-clisp-runtime=default \
43 --enable-xindy \
44 --disable-xindy-rules \
45 --disable-xindy-docs
46
47 make
48 make DESTDIR=$PKG install
49
50 install -d $PKG/usr/share/texmf $PKG/usr/share/texmf-dist
51 cp -r ../$name-$version-texmf/texmf/* $PKG/usr/share/texmf/
52 cp -r ../$name-$version-texmf/texmf-dist/* $PKG/usr/share/texmf-dist/
53
54 rm -r $PKG/usr/share/info
55 }
|